Output 62affa42b10694e8312953ee68721db7b4af1f7221fa831c0cfa3932619ec91b:7

value
503691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6cc9cf16536e5d1b86e9d1ad7f9920602db889 OP_EQUAL
address
3QX9BFE4XhCJxjaSV3gqpzhn56SvCJGGkb
transaction
62affa42b10694e8312953ee68721db7b4af1f7221fa831c0cfa3932619ec91b
spent
true